Climate Overview
Rome
Mediterranean — hot dry summers, mild wet winters, abundant sunshine
Rome's climate is quintessentially Mediterranean. Summers are hot and dry with intense sun. Winters are mild and occasionally rainy. Spring and fall are extraordinary for sightseeing.
Stamford
Stamford is Connecticut's closest major city to New York, sitting on Long Island Sound. Its coastal position moderates temperatures significantly — milder summers than Hartford and less snowfall. The city's proximity to New York creates an urban continuum with strong commuter influence, and Sound storms can bring significant precipitation.
